Upgrades to the intersection at Westbury and Meander Valley roads are set to start soon, creating a new access to Prospect Vale Park.

The Meander Valley Council will install a roundabout in October.
The works include an alignment and the demolition of a house the council bought in 2016.
Entry to the sports area is currently off Harley Parade.
Works on the project started in 2012, general manager Martin Gill said.
He said the facility's user groups were happy.
"It will make it more manageable, it'll be a better outcome for the clubs and how they manage the games on game day and generally help traffic in that area."
The project is expected to cost more than $1 million and be completed by April 2020.
